Exploring the Natural Wonders of Kerala

Saturday September 23: Kochi

Start your trip in the beautiful city of Kochi, known for its blend of traditional and colonial influences. In the morning, visit the iconic Chinese Fishing Nets at Fort Kochi Beach. Watch as fishermen skillfully operate these unique nets, creating a picturesque scene against the backdrop of the Arabian Sea. Afterward, explore the historic Fort Kochi area, where you can stroll through charming streets lined with colonial-era buildings and visit landmarks like the St. Francis Church and the Dutch Palace. In the afternoon, take a relaxing boat ride through the scenic backwaters of Kochi, immersing yourself in the tranquility of nature. As the evening sets in, head to Marine Drive, a waterfront promenade offering stunning views of the sunset over the Arabian Sea.

  • Chinese Fishing Nets: Free, 1 hour
  • Fort Kochi: Free, 2 hours
  • Boat ride in Kochi Backwaters: Approx. INR 800 ($11), 3 hours
  • Marine Drive: Free, 1 hour
Sunday September 24: Munnar

On the second day, venture into the breathtaking hill station of Munnar, known for its lush tea plantations and panoramic views. Start your morning by visiting the Eravikulam National Park, home to the endangered Nilgiri Tahr. Embark on a guided trek through the park, surrounded by rolling hills and vibrant flora. Afterward, head to the Tea Museum to learn about the region's tea industry and indulge in a tea tasting session. In the afternoon, make your way to the serene Mattupetty Dam, where you can enjoy a boat ride amidst the tranquil waters and misty mountains. As the day comes to a close, visit the picturesque Top Station, located at the highest point in Munnar, offering breathtaking views of the Western Ghats.

  • Eravikulam National Park: Approx. INR 400 ($5.50), 4 hours
  • Tea Museum: Approx. INR 250 ($3.50), 1.5 hours
  • Mattupetty Dam: Approx. INR 300 ($4), 2 hours
  • Top Station: Free, 1.5 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For nature enthusiasts seeking off the beaten path attractions, consider exploring the Thattekad Bird Sanctuary. Located about 60 kilometers from Kochi, this sanctuary is a haven for birdwatchers, hosting a diverse range of avian species. Another hidden gem is the Silent Valley National Park, situated in the state's Palakkad district. This untouched wilderness is home to rare flora and fauna, providing a perfect escape for those seeking solitude in nature. Lastly, immerse yourself in the lush forests and cascading waterfalls of Athirapally, also known as the "Niagara of India." This hidden gem is a paradise for nature lovers, offering scenic trails and breathtaking viewpoints.
